* test: log: Convert log_test from python to CSean Anderson2020-10-301-0/+2
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| When rebasing this series I had to renumber all my log tests because someone made another log test in the meantime. This involved updaing a number in several places (C and python), and it wasn't checked by the compiler. So I though "how hard could it be to just rewrite in C?" And though it wasn't hard, it *was* tedious. Tests are numbered the same as before to allow for easier review. A note that if a test fails, everything after it will probably also fail. This is because that test won't clean up its filters. There's no easy way to do the cleanup, except perhaps removing all filters in a wrapper function. * test: log functions with CONFIG_LOG=nHeinrich Schuchardt2020-04-161-0/+16
If CONFIG_LOG=n, we still expect output for log_err(), log_warning(), log_notice(), log_info() and in case of DEBUG=1 also for log_debug(). Provide unit tests verifying this. The tests depend on: CONFIG_CONSOLE_RECORD=y CONFIG_LOG=n CONFIG_UT_LOG=y It may be necessary to increase the value of CONFIG_SYS_MALLOC_F_LEN to accommodate CONFIG_CONSOLE_RECORD=y.
